Lanigan & Richards Share Fast-Time Honors On Opening Night Of PEAK Motor Oil World of Outlaws World Finals Presented by NAPA Auto Parts



by Kevin Kovac 
CONCORD, NC (November 1) – Darrell Lanigan of Union, Ky., and Josh Richards of Shinnston, W.Va. – the only two-time World of Outlaws Late Model Series champions since 2004 – shared fast-time honors during Thursday night’s Kellogg’s Qualifying Night at the PEAK Motor Oil World of Outlaws World Finals Presented by NAPA Auto Parts at The Dirt Track at Charlotte.

Friendly rivals who two years ago battled for the WoO LMS title at The Dirt Track, Lanigan and Richards topped a massive field of 72 dirt Late Models that were signed in for two rounds of Ohlins Shocks Time Trials. The qualifying program kicked off a blockbuster tripleheader that also attracted 50 winged machines for the companion World of Outlaws Sprint Car Series meet and 40 entries for the Super DIRTcar Series Big-Block Modified action.

Kellogg’s Qualifying Night featured two rounds of WoO LMS time trials – the first to line up Friday night’s heat races and the second to align Saturday night’s preliminaries.

On an evening that saw him clinch his second career WoO LMS points crown simply by entering the competition, Lanigan, 42, blistered the four-tenths-mile oval in 15.155 seconds during the first round of time trials. It was his sixth fast time of 2012, giving him sole possession of first place in the category ahead of York, Pa.’s Rick Eckert.

Lanigan went on to time fifth-fastest in the second round of qualifying, leaving him just short of becoming the third driver in history to sweep both legs of WoO LMS time trials during the PEAK World Finals Presented by NAPA. His circuit of 15.522 seconds was just a hair off Richards’s quick lap of 15.425 seconds – even though Lanigan went on the track next to last in the qualifying order.

“We had a real good car,” Lanigan said of his Cornett-powered Rocket. “We missed out on a chance to sweep (the fast times) because the track definitely slowed down by the time we went out in the second round, but we’ll take two top-five qualifying runs. We know we’ll be on the pole for two heats.”

Lanigan, who previously registered a PEAK World Finals Presented by NAPA fast-time award in the first round of qualifying in 2009, will start from the pole position in the first heat on Friday night and the fifth heat on Saturday night.

Richards, 24, steered his father’s Rocket Chassis house car to his fourth WoO LMS fast time of 2012 despite running an abbreviated schedule while pursuing a pavement career on the NASCAR Nationwide Series. It marked the second straight year that he set fast time in one round of qualifying during the PEAK World Finals Presented by NAPA.

While Richards will start Saturday night’s first heat from the pole position, his seventh-fastest lap in Round 1 of time trials handed him the outside pole for Friday night’s first preliminary.

Lanigan was one of four drivers to time inside the top six in both rounds to secure a pair of pole-position starts, joining 2011 WoO LMS champion Eckert, Chris Madden of Gray Court, S.C., and Don O’Neal of Martinsville, Ind.

Other pole position winners for Friday’s program were Eric Wells of Hazard, Ky., and Scott Bloomquist of Mooresburg, Tenn., while Dale McDowell of Chickamauga, Ga., will start a Saturday heat from the inside of Row 1.

The PEAK World Finals Presented by NAPA continue on Friday and Saturday (Nov. 2-3), with gates opening at 3 p.m. and hot laps scheduled to begin at 4 p.m. each day. Each card will include a 50-lap A-Main for the WoO LMS, a 30-lap A-Main for the WoO Sprint Car Series and a 40-lap headliner for the Super DIRTcar Series big-block Modifieds.

Saturday night’s World Finals program will be televised by the SPEED cable network from 8 p.m. to 12 midnight ET.
